Nvidia Advances AI Efficiency Beyond GPUs with Smarter Traffic Control

Nvidia's new data center systems improve AI processing efficiency by implementing smarter traffic control rather than relying solely on increased processor cycles. This marks a shift in AI chip design focusing on system-level optimization.
